Abstract

The utility model discloses an auxiliary bracket for venipuncture, which comprises: a bed board, a movable frame is arranged at the lower end of the bed plate; the fixing mechanism is arranged on the side surface of the bed board and used for fixing the trunk of a patient; the adjusting mechanism is rotatably arranged on the left side of the bed board and is used for adjusting the inclination angle of the head of the patient; the binding mechanism is arranged on the adjusting mechanism and used for binding the head of a patient, the device is simple in structure, is convenient for assisting the patient to rotate the neck, enables the venipuncture part to be exposed, is convenient for medical staff to operate better, and can bring convenience to the technical field of medical instruments.

Description

Auxiliary stand for venipuncture
Technical Field
The utility model relates to the technical field of medical equipment, in particular to an auxiliary bracket for venipuncture.
Background
In the treatment process of a patient by medical staff, venipuncture is a common operation, the patient is in a treatment period, because the body position requirements are different, the nurses are different in height, indoor light brightness is different and the like, so that the upper limb is required to be lifted when blood vessel conditions are evaluated and actual puncture is carried out, but in this way, in the operation process, the medical staff is required to support the arm of the patient by hand, then the operation such as puncture is carried out by one hand, needle tube fixing and the like is carried out, the operation difficulty is increased, discomfort of the patient is also increased, in addition, after one treatment is finished, the medical staff is required to pull out the needle of the patient, after the needle is pulled out, in order to prevent needle eye bleeding, cotton balls are required to be used for pressing for hemostasis, but in the rest process of the patient at night or when the consciousness of the patient is unclear, dangers are easy to occur when effective pressing cannot be carried out on the needle hole after the needle pulling out, at this moment, medical staff is required to be in the side of guardian, in the peak period of seeing the diagnosis, medical resources are wasted, and the patient cannot rest stably. In order to solve the problems, chinese patent utility model (issued publication number: CN211610002U; issued publication date: 2020.10.02) discloses a venipuncture auxiliary support, which adopts a support rod capable of being adjusted up and down, so that a medical staff can adjust the height of a support plate according to the conditions of the patient and the patient, thereby facilitating the puncture of the arm of the patient, and adopts the support plate and the support rod to hinge, so that the angle of the support plate can be adjusted according to the posture of the arm of the patient when the arm of the patient is lifted; the fixing band is adopted, the hemostatic tabletting is arranged at the end part of the fixing band, and after the treatment is finished, the fixing band and the hemostatic tabletting can be used for pressing and stopping bleeding on the needle hole of a patient.
However, when the device is used for carrying out venipuncture on the neck of a patient, the device can not assist the patient to rotate the neck, so that the puncture part is exposed, the operation of medical staff is inconvenient, and the use requirement can not be well met.

Detailed Description
Examples: referring to fig. 1-4, an auxiliary stent for venipuncture comprising: the movable frame 11 is arranged at the lower end of the bed plate 1; the fixing mechanism 2 is arranged on the side surface of the bed board 1 and is used for fixing the trunk of a patient; the adjusting mechanism 3 is rotatably arranged at the left side of the bed board 1 and is used for adjusting the inclination angle of the head of a patient; and the binding mechanism 4 is arranged on the adjusting mechanism 3 and used for binding the head of the patient.
The fixing mechanism 2 comprises a first fixing frame 21 fixed on the front side of the bed board 1, a first fixing belt 22 is fixed on the first fixing frame 21, a sub-magic tape 23 is further fixed on the first fixing belt 22, a second fixing frame 24 is further installed on the rear side of the bed board 1, a second fixing belt 25 is fixed on the second fixing frame 24, and a female magic tape 26 is fixed on the second fixing belt 25.
In this embodiment, the fixing mechanism 2 includes two groups for fixing the lower limb and the lower limb of the patient, and when in use, the female velcro 26 is attached to the male velcro 23, so that the first fixing strap 22 and the second fixing strap 25 cooperate with the bed board 1 to fix the upper limb and the lower limb of the patient.
The adjusting mechanism 3 comprises an adjusting groove 32 formed in the left side of the lower end of the bed plate 1, an adjusting rotating shaft 33 is rotatably arranged on the left side of the bed plate 1, an adjusting seat 31 is fixed at one end of the adjusting rotating shaft 33, the other end of the adjusting rotating shaft 33 stretches into the adjusting groove and is fixedly provided with an adjusting worm wheel, an adjusting driving rotating shaft 36 is rotatably arranged on the rear side of the bed plate 1, one end of the adjusting driving rotating shaft 36 stretches into the adjusting groove 32 and is fixedly provided with an adjusting worm 35, the adjusting worm 35 is meshed with the adjusting worm wheel 34, and an adjusting hand wheel 37 is fixed at the other end of the adjusting driving rotating shaft 36. When the automatic puncture device is used, the adjusting hand wheel 37 is rotated to drive the adjusting driving rotating shaft 36 to rotate, the adjusting worm 35 at the end part of the adjusting driving rotating shaft 36 drives the adjusting worm wheel 34 in meshed connection with the adjusting worm wheel 34 to rotate, the adjusting worm wheel 34 drives the adjusting rotating shaft 33 to rotate, so that the adjusting seat 31 rotates along with the adjusting worm wheel, the patient is assisted to complete rotation of the neck, the puncture part is exposed, and the operation of medical staff is facilitated.
The binding mechanism 4 comprises a pillow 47 fixed at the upper end of the adjusting seat 31, a second binding frame 45 and a first binding frame 41 are arranged on the front side and the rear side of the pillow 47 and on the adjusting seat 31, a binding belt 42 is fixed on the first binding frame 41, a binding hook-and-loop fastener 43 is arranged in the middle of the binding belt 42, a binding female hook-and-loop fastener 44 is further arranged at the end of the binding belt 42, and a binding groove 46 for penetrating the binding belt 42 is further formed in the second binding frame 45. In use, the binding belt 42 is passed through the binding groove 46, and then the subsidiary velcro tape 43 is attached to the corresponding position of the mother velcro tape 44, thereby completing the fixation of the head of the patient.
The end part of the bed board 1 is also fixed with a hanging frame 51, and the hanging frame 5 is arranged on the hanging frame 51. Through setting up the hanging frame, the medical staff of being convenient for places medical instrument.
The working principle of the utility model is as follows: when the device is used, the device is moved to a proper position, then a patient lies down on the bed board 1, the head is positioned on the pillow 47, then the female velcro 26 is attached to the male velcro 23, so that the first fixing belt 22 and the second fixing belt 25 are matched with the bed board 1 to fix the upper limb and the lower limb of the patient, then the binding belt 42 passes through the binding groove 46, then the male velcro 43 is attached to the corresponding position of the female velcro 44, the binding belt 42 is matched with the pillow 47 to fix the head of the patient, then the adjusting hand wheel 37 is rotated, the adjusting driving rotating shaft 36 is driven to rotate, the adjusting worm 35 at the end part of the adjusting driving rotating shaft 36 is driven to rotate by the adjusting worm wheel 34, the adjusting rotating shaft 33 is driven to rotate by the adjusting worm wheel 34, the adjusting seat 31 is driven to rotate accordingly, the neck of the patient is assisted to complete rotation of the neck, the puncture part is exposed, and the operation of medical staff is facilitated.
